    I downloaded the free portion of the PT bible and I was wondering what everyone else is choosing and why. You can purchase the first level for $50 and then pay $1.99 for each update. Or, you can buy the lifetime version for $99 and free updates for life. It will take 25 updates to break even with the lifetime version so I’m not sure if this is the best route. I know they come out with new lures every year but just looking for others opinions. Thanks!

    The other thing I did with all my photos of the dive curves is put them on an SD card. If you have multiple card slots in your GPS, you can just open the file and see all your dive curves right on your electronics. It’s pretty sweet.
